When is the best time of year to stay in a hostel in Nkotsi?
Good weather's definitely a plus when you want to venture out and explore, so here are some stats about the seasons: The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 17°C, while the coldest months are November and December, with an average of 16°C. The rainiest months in Nkotsi are April, November, October and March, with each month seeing an average of 319 mm of rainfall.
What is there to see and do in Nkotsi?
Get out into nature with places such as Musanze Caves, Volcanoes National Park and Mgahinga Gorilla National Park. Cultural attractions include Red Rocks Arts Centre. Locals like to shop at Musanze Modern Market.
